Live, from New York, it’s… not Joe Biden.

NBC’s “Saturday Night Live” spent decades mocking, satirizing and poking fun at presidents but has oddly avoided any depictions of President Biden since Inauguration Day, raising eyebrows across the industry. 

Liberal actor Alec Baldwin spent Trump’s entire tenure lampooning his every move, with the show regularly taking shots at the president during its “cold opens.” Before NBC enlisted Baldwin to play an unflattering version of him, the network had made stars out of multiple cast members who were tasked with playing Trump.

Comedian and radio host Joe Piscopo played Ronald Reagan on “Saturday Night Live” during the Gipper’s first term. He feels the NBC show can spoof Biden without being mean if it simply focuses on being funny.

“My task was to satirize Ronald Reagan. We did it nicely, we did it respectfully, and we got some great comedy material,” Piscopo told Fox News. “There is comedy gold in Joe Biden.”
